TRANE EMPLOYEES READY TO WALK OFF THE JOB

Hamilton, NJ (Mercer) Train Employees are fed up with management. Train company refused a negotiations after asking for extra money for hazard pay for this pandemic after losing one of there own. According to the President of the union. The Covid cases are on the rise in the plant, the President said we will walk if it means shutting this plant down if they continued to not negotiate.
